Getting Your Paperwork in Order

Having all necessary paperwork ready ahead of time can simplify the selling process. Ensure you have the vehicle title, registration, and any lien release documents if applicable. It's also wise to have a copy of your vehicle's history report available for potential buyers.

Preparing a Bill of Sale

A bill of sale is a crucial document that outlines the terms of the sale and protects both the buyer and seller. You can find templates online or create your own, but make sure it includes details like the purchase price, vehicle identification number (VIN), and both parties' contact information.

Enhancing Your Car's Appeal

First impressions count, especially when selling a car. Clean your car thoroughly inside and out. A professional detailing service can make your vehicle stand out and justify a higher asking price. Additionally, consider minor repairs or touch-ups that can increase your car's value.

Highlighting Unique Features

If your car has special features or recent upgrades, make sure to highlight these in your listing. Whether it's a new sound system, fresh tires, or advanced safety features, these details can attract more interest and potentially higher offers.

Setting a Competitive Price

Pricing your car correctly is key to a successful sale. Set your price too high, and you might deter potential buyers; too low, and you could miss out on fair value. Use the research you've gathered on comparable vehicles to set a realistic asking price.

Negotiating with Buyers

Be prepared to negotiate with potential buyers. Know the lowest price you're willing to accept before starting discussions. Being flexible but firm can help you achieve a deal that satisfies both parties.

Creating an Attractive Listing

Your online listing is often the first point of contact with potential buyers. Write a detailed description that highlights your car's best attributes and upload high-quality photos from various angles. Consider using platforms like Craigslist, Facebook Marketplace, or specialized car-selling websites to reach a broader audience.

Responding to Inquiries

Be prompt and professional when responding to inquiries about your car. Providing clear and honest answers will build trust with potential buyers and can lead to quicker sales.
